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2
The NM_001010919.3(CALHM6):c.461C>T(p.Pro154Leu) variant causes a missense change. The variant allele was found at a frequency of 0.0000238 in 1,473,044 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

The c.461C>T (p.P154L) alteration is located in exon 2 (coding exon 1) of the FAM26F gene. This alteration results from a C to T substitution at nucleotide position 461, causing the proline (P) at amino acid position 154 to be replaced by a leucine (L).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
